  • Understanding Aggravated Damages In Employment Tribunal Cases

    In employment tribunal cases, employees may seek damages if they have been wrongfully terminated or subjected to unfair treatment in the workplace One type of damages that may be awarded in these cases is aggravated damages Aggravated damages are designed to compensate employees for the harm caused by the wrongful actions of their employers, as well as to punish the employer for their improper conduct It is important for both employees and employers to understand what aggravated damages are and how they are awarded in employment tribunal cases.

    Aggravated damages are not typically awarded in all cases of employment tribunal disputes They are reserved for cases where the employer’s behavior is particularly egregious, hostile, or vindictive Examples of behavior that may lead to the award of aggravated damages include harassment, discrimination, or retaliation against an employee for reporting wrongdoing or exercising their legal rights In these cases, the employee may experience significant emotional distress, humiliation, or damage to their reputation, in addition to any financial losses they may have suffered as a result of the employer’s actions.

    When assessing whether aggravated damages are warranted in a case, employment tribunals will consider a variety of factors, including the severity of the employer’s conduct, the impact of that conduct on the employee, and the employer’s motives for their actions If the tribunal determines that aggravated damages are appropriate, they will consider how much compensation is necessary to adequately compensate the employee for the harm caused by the employer’s behavior.

    It is important to note that aggravated damages are distinct from other types of damages that may be awarded in employment tribunal cases, such as compensatory damages or punitive damages Compensatory damages are designed to compensate the employee for their financial losses, such as lost wages or benefits, while punitive damages are intended to punish the employer for their wrongful actions and deter similar conduct in the future Aggravated damages, on the other hand, are specifically intended to compensate the employee for the harm caused by the employer’s conduct, including any emotional distress or damage to their reputation.

  • Enhancing Workplace Success: The Importance Of Neurodiversity At Work Support

    In recent years, there has been a growing recognition of the importance of embracing diversity in the workplace. One aspect of this diversity that is often overlooked is neurodiversity – the idea that neurological differences, such as autism, ADHD, and dyslexia, should be recognized and respected just like any other form of diversity. By providing adequate support for neurodiverse employees, organizations can not only create a more inclusive work environment but also tap into the unique strengths and talents that these individuals bring to the table.

    Neurodiverse individuals often have unique skills and perspectives that can be valuable assets to a company. For example, people with autism may excel at tasks that require attention to detail and a high degree of focus, while those with ADHD may thrive in fast-paced, dynamic environments where quick thinking and adaptability are crucial. By providing the right support and accommodations, employers can help neurodiverse employees leverage their strengths and contribute to the overall success of the organization.

    One key aspect of neurodiversity at work support is ensuring that employees have access to the resources and accommodations they need to perform at their best. This may include providing assistive technologies, flexible work arrangements, or specialized training programs tailored to the individual’s needs. For example, a person with dyslexia may benefit from text-to-speech software or additional time to complete written assignments, while someone with ADHD may benefit from a quiet workspace or frequent breaks to help them stay focused.

    Some organizations have taken proactive steps to embrace neurodiversity in the workplace, recognizing the benefits that come from having a diverse range of perspectives and abilities on their team. For example, companies like Microsoft, SAP, and IBM have implemented neurodiversity hiring programs that specifically target neurodiverse candidates and provide tailored support to help them succeed in their roles. These initiatives have not only helped these companies tap into new talent pools but have also fostered a culture of diversity and inclusion that benefits all employees.
